You are developing an e-commerce solution that uses a microservice architecture.

You need to design a communication backplane for communicating transactional messages between various parts of the solution. Messages must be communicated in first-in-first-out (FIFO) order.

What should you use?

  • A . Azure Storage Queue
  • B . Azure Event Hub
  • C . Azure Service Bus
  • D . Azure Event Grid

Show Answer Hide Answer

Suggested Answer: C

Explanation:

As a solution architect/developer, you should consider using Service Bus queues when:

✑ Your solution requires the queue to provide a guaranteed first-in-first-out (FIFO) ordered delivery.
